CVE-2000-0843
Published: Oct 18, 2000
Modified: Aug 8, 2024
PUBLISHED
Description
Buffer overflow in pam_smb and pam_ntdom pluggable authentication modules (PAM) allow remote attackers to execute arbitrary commands via a login with a long user name.
